Valkirie / HandheldCompanion

ControllerService
Other
1.17k stars 91 forks source link

Game (Ghostwire Tokyo) doesn't move using HC, other games/apps work fine #749

Closed Jarvis343 closed 1 year ago

Jarvis343 commented 1 year ago

ASUS

ROG Ally

Handheld Companinion Version Release 0.16.2.5

Describe the bug I'm using both Armoury crate and HC. When I use HC and play Ghostwire Tokyo it doesn't take the virtual gamepad inputs. I can see the game is detecting the gamepad but it doesn't take the input: if I touch press on game interface it shows keyboard buttons and if I press on gamepad buttons it switches to the Xbox controller icons. Issues seems only heppening with this game for now. I tried other Game Pass games, Yuzu, Armoury Crate and Xbox app and all take the HC controller inputs. If I stop the service and close HC Ghostwire Tokyo take the Xbox controller input normally. Don't know if this is a known issue.

Thanks!!

CasperH2O commented 1 year ago

@Jarvis343 thanks for reporting this. It's "normal" that some games don't work with the virtual controllers (either type) and just the physical gamepad only. Sometimes it's the other way around.

If you found a workable situation with stopping the service you can play like that. Alternatively you can try making a profile for the game and ticking allow access to physical controller, that should make things easier.

Jarvis343 commented 1 year ago

Yes thanks! I tried making a profile and it worked. I was wondering if could be a way to let the Xbox Game Bar see the physical controller too. I tried creating a profile with the executable of XGB but seems it not accessible.